Key Components of a CNC Machine Explained

Computerized Numerical Control (CNC) is a computerized manufacturing process in which pre-programmed software and code controls the speed and movement of the production equipment. CNC machining controls a range of complex machinery such as grinders, lathes and turning mills, which are used to cut, shape and create different parts and prototypes.

CNC machines are automated machines that play an important role in the manufacturing industry and provide more consistent, efficient, and accurate results than manual process. These machines are not only good for complex cutting and in manufacturing a wide variety of items but also in eliminating the risk of human error. CNC machines use a software programming language called G-code, which is written in straightforward and logical way. It tells the machine the exact measurement for production – specifically the feed rate, speed, location, and coordination – which allows the machine to be flexible and consistent in producing different parts. Some of the industries that use CNC machining are manufacturing, metal fabrication, automotive, electronics, agriculture, etc.
